代码之家  ›  专栏  ›  技术社区  ›  SwiftStudier

NSData。writeToURL在iPhone上不起作用

  •  0
  • SwiftStudier  · 技术社区  · 10 年前

    我正在iPhone 5s上测试我的应用程序,在这个应用程序中,我使用 NSData.writeToURL(destinationUrl, atomically: true) ,但此行不起作用。

    如何生成destinationUrl:

    let documentsUrl =  NSURL(fileURLWithPath: NSBundle.mainBundle().resourcePath!)
    
    let fileName = remoteFileUrl.lastPathComponent
    
    let destinationUrl = documentsUrl.URLByAppendingPathComponent(fileName)
    

    在iOS模拟器中测试时-一切正常

    我该如何修复它?

    1 回复  |  直到 10 年前
        1
  •  1
  •   vadian    10 年前

    您不能在运行时将任何内容写入应用程序包。
    这将破坏应用程序的代码签名。